ADS
Results for "Han Du EC ENGR 205A"
AD
ENGR 199
Overall rating
N/A
ENGR 21
Overall rating
N/A
AD
ENGR 210
Overall rating
N/A
ENGR 211
Overall rating
N/A
ENGR 212
Overall rating
N/A